At PAMA: Fabulous Fictions and Peculiar Practices: Tony Calzetta and Leon Rooke All Day

Curated by Tom Smart

Held in conjunction with the inaugural Brampton Festival of Literary Diversity (FOLD), this exhibition highlights the artistic collaboration of painter, draughtsman and printmaker, Tony Calzetta, and poet, novelist and painter, Leon Rooke that led to the creation of their book project entitled Fabulous Fictions & Peculiar Practices. In this pop-up limited edition exhibition, politics and economics mix with fictional discussions involving art critics, artists and even God. The exhibition coincides with the launch of the book’s trade edition by Erin, Ontario-based Porcupine’s Quill.
